Artbook @ MoMA PS1 and Damiani Books present Martin Parr, Pierpaolo Ferrari & Sam Stourdzé for the online launch of 'ToiletMartin PaperParr Book'

Saturday, November 20 at 2PM EST | 7PM GMT | 8PM CET, Artbook @ MoMA PS1 Bookstore and Damiani Books present the virtual launch of ToiletMartin PaperParr Book. For this live Zoom event, photographer Martin Parr, Toiletpaper's Pierpaolo Ferrari and curator Sam Stourdzé will discuss the longtime collaboration between Parr and Toiletpaper and their current Villa Medici exhibition in Rome, art directed by Stourdzé and inspired by the ToiletMartin PaperParr Book.
ToiletMartin PaperParr Book is a high-impact visual volume revealing the most iconic images from the prolific archives of internationally celebrated artist Martin Parr and the duo who created Toiletpaper, Maurizio Cattelan and Pierpaolo Ferrari.

Martin Parr is one of the best-known photographers today. Parr has published more than 120 books and edited another thirty.

Pierpaolo Ferrari is a fashion and advertising photographer and creative researcher. In 2009, he teamed with Maurizio Cattelan to create Toiletpaper Magazine.

Maurizio Cattelan retired from art after his acclaimed 2011 Guggenheim Museum retrospective. He currently publishes Toiletpaper Magazine.

Sam Stourdzé is an exhibition curator specializing in photography and cinema. Since 2020, he has been director of the Villa Medici in Rome, Italy.
